An extended meeting on the LNG plant construction at the Black Sea shore project

2016-05-01

Peton participated in an extended meeting devoted to implementation of the "Justification for investments in constructing the LNG plant in the Black Sea shore area".

The representatives of Gazprom PJSC, SRDI Oil & Gas "Peton", LLC, Giprospetsgaz JSC, and Linde attended the meeting. Peton was represented by General Director I.A. Mnushkin, Deputy Director of Research V.A. Kovanov, HSE Head of the Design Department I.B. Lyanger, Chief Project Engineer R.V. Akhmetyanov, Project Manager V.V. Dureyev, Investment Analysis Department Analyst M.E. Maslanova.

Within the context of the meeting the issues of main project implementation approaches were discussed. Peton presented the concept of carrying out the 1 stage of the preinvestment study, including the concept of the LNG marketing analysis. The participants discussed the variants of placing the sites for the plant construction on the Black Sea shore, and the variants of natural gas liquefaction technologies.

"The meeting proved to be quite fruitful: besides technical issues we discussed the implementation strategy in general, main approaches to task execution and weighted potential difficulties.  The focus was on execution of the project’s first stage – we discussed the project execution schedule, determined the list of essential source data, and analysed the variants in design," noted V.A. Kovanov.
